A Small Sectional With Chaise Can Double Your Seating Options

A small sectional with a chaise can double your seating options for family game days, movie nights, or any other gathering. Be aware of your space and the style before you buy.

Find an item that is built to last. workmanship, like a solid kiln-dried wood frame and spring suspension for the seat made of steel and cushion fillers like feathers or memory foam, that give you a sink-in sensation.

The great thing about sectional sofas is that it's multi-functional, and it can be arranged in a variety of ways to suit your living room. Before purchasing a new sofa ensure you determine the size of your room and play around with various furniture layouts on paper. You can then narrow your choices based on the designs you think will best fit in your space.

Install a small sectional in the corner of your room to open up the space. This is an excellent option for a smaller apartment or a room with an open concept. If you choose to put your sectional in the corner, search for one that can change between right-hand and left-hand facing to give you more flexibility in your seating arrangement.
